    1998 900 convertible top not retarcting.

    As many of you may have read in the Off Topic thread, my grandpa just finished up swapping in a new motor on my friends SE. The next step in the restoration of his car is getting the top working.

    First of all, when you try to take the top down, it makes a clicking sound like something is not tight enough. Sounds like it's the tonneau motor (or coming from the rear pass. side fender) The top doesn't move a bit. Won't even budge. (and yes, I undid the latches and made sure the trunk was closed)

    Secondly, there's this gap:





    The top doesn't seem to be latched at all in the back. I can lift it up quiet a ways, but I didn't pull it all the way out, because I was afraid I'd mess up something.

    All the research I have done points to the 5th bow/toneau cover motor. I'm still at a bit of a loss on it though...any ideas?
